Understanding Butterfly Valve Offset A Key Design Element Butterfly valves are widely utilized in various industrial applications due to their simplicity, efficiency, and reliability. One critical aspect of butterfly valve design is the offset configuration, which plays a pivotal role in the valve’s performance and functionality. Offset in a butterfly valve refers to the positioning of the valve disc relative to the centerline of the valve body, and it can significantly affect how the valve operates. Understanding Butterfly Valve Offset A Key Design Element On the other hand, eccentric butterfly valves introduce an offset design, where the disc is positioned off-center. This allows for smoother flow characteristics and better throttling capabilities. The first eccentricity—a single offset—relates to the shaft being positioned off-center from the disc. This design minimizes friction between the disc and seat during operation, leading to reduced wear and an extended lifespan. butterfly valve offset The double eccentric butterfly valve takes this concept further by combining two offsets one for the shaft and another for the disc angle. This configuration allows for even greater efficiency and a more effective sealing capability. The double offset design enables the valve to close with greater pressure applied to the seat, providing a tighter seal and thereby reducing leakage. This feature makes it particularly suitable for applications involving liquids and gases at higher pressures. Moreover, the offset design influences the torque required to operate the valve. Eccentric and double eccentric valves typically require less torque compared to concentric valves, resulting in easier operation and lower energy consumption. This aspect makes them ideal for automated systems where valve actuation must be controlled remotely. In conclusion, the offset in butterfly valves is a crucial design element that can significantly impact their performance, sealing capabilities, and operational efficiency. Understanding the differences between concentric, eccentric, and double eccentric designs helps engineers and industry professionals select the appropriate valve type for their specific applications. As industries continue to evolve, the demand for efficient, reliable, and effective flow control solutions underscores the importance of optimizing butterfly valve designs, especially in terms of offset configurations.
